Understanding the Role of Heat Press Machine in Garment Printing
A heat press machine is a core piece of equipment used to transfer designs onto textiles through controlled temperature, pressure, and time. In garment production, it is widely used for applying heat transfer vinyl, sublimation prints, and other decorative materials onto fabrics.
The T shirt heat press machine ensures that designs are permanently bonded to fabric surfaces, resulting in high durability and wash resistance. Compared to manual ironing or basic transfer methods, heat press systems provide much more consistent results, especially in mass production environments.
For business manufacturers, this consistency is critical. It reduces product defects, minimizes rework, and ensures every finished garment meets professional quality standards.
Why Uniform Pressure Matters in Heat Press Machine Performance
One of the most important technical factors in any heat press machine is pressure distribution. Uneven pressure can lead to incomplete transfer, fading, or peeling of printed designs over time.
Hydraulic systems, like those used in advanced industrial models, ensure that pressure is evenly distributed across the entire platen surface. This is particularly important for T-shirt printing, where even minor inconsistencies can affect the final appearance.
In the T shirt heat press machine workflow, uniform pressure also helps maintain consistent adhesion between the transfer material and fabric fibers. This improves wash durability and ensures that prints remain vibrant after repeated use.
Productivity Advantages of Double Station Heat Press Machine Systems
Modern production environments require equipment that can handle continuous operation without slowing down workflow. A standard single-station system often creates downtime during loading and unloading processes.
A heat press machine with a double-station design solves this issue by allowing operators to prepare one station while the other is actively pressing. This overlapping workflow significantly increases output efficiency.
For garment manufacturers handling bulk orders or on-demand customization, a double-station T shirt heat press machine can effectively double productivity without requiring additional labor or floor space.

Versatility and Application Range of T Shirt Heat Press Machine
A key advantage of a modern heat press machine is its versatility. It is not limited to T-shirts alone but can be used across various textile and fabric-based applications.
In garment production, the T shirt heat press machine is commonly used for cotton, polyester, and blended fabrics. It supports heat transfer vinyl, sublimation prints, and other decorative processes, making it suitable for fashion brands, sportswear manufacturers, and promotional apparel suppliers.
Beyond clothing, heat press systems can also be applied to bags, uniforms, and textile accessories. This flexibility allows businesses to expand their product offerings without investing in multiple specialized machines.
